Qwaya is an artist who has built a distinct painterly world rooted in quiet nocturnal reflection and personal records. For him, night is a time to sort through the day and revisit memories—a space for contemplation that remains grounded in reality yet gently distanced from it. This sensibility appears on the canvas, where figures and still lifes coexist with a subtle sense of separation. Though he employs bright and vivid colors, a quiet darkness and stillness permeate his work. His figures bear calm, ambiguous expressions, which he considers the most natural state. While his work reflects a longing for an ideal, it also closely resonates with the realities of contemporary life.
